President Donald Trump announced "major combat operations" against Iran on Feb. 28, with massive joint U.S.-Israeli strikes targeting military, government and infrastructure sites.

Following the announcement of a two-week ceasefire, initial U.S.-Iran talks in Pakistan in April failed to reach a peace deal. Trump later announced the open-ended extension of the ceasefire and the continuation of a U.S. blockade until negotiations concluded.

On Sunday, Trump announced that the U.S. and Iran had reached a "great deal." The memorandum of understanding was read to reporters on Wednesday, and the U.S. and Iranian presidents signed it that day, a White House official said.

Qatari, Swiss ministers meet despite postponement of talks

Despite talks in Switzerland being postponed, the Qatari foreign minister met with the Swiss foreign minister at the Burgenstock resort on Friday, according to the Qatari Foreign Ministry.


They discussed bilateral relations and "diplomatic efforts aimed at promoting security and stability in the region, following a memorandum of understanding between the United States of America and the Islamic Republic of Iran," the ministry said.

CENTCOM says more than 20 vessels passed through Strait of Hormuz overnight

U.S. Central Command said that more than 20 vessels passed through the Strait of Hormuz overnight.

"U.S. forces will continue to operate in the general area to support freedom of navigation," Central Command spokesman Capt. Tim Hawkins said in a statement Friday.

47 killed in Israeli strikes in Lebanon on Friday

At least 47 people have been killed and 97 injured in Israeli strikes on Lebanon Friday, according to the Lebanese Ministry of Public Health. At least two children and seven women are among the dead, officials said.

At least 3,980 people have died since the beginning of the war, including 250 children. More than 12,000 people have been injured, according to the ministry.
